Golang is a programming language developed by Google, which is designed to improve programming efficiency and code readability. In the current field of cloud computing and big data, Golang has become one of the mainstream programming languages.
In order to use Golang, we need to install it on Linux. In this article, we will introduce how to install Golang using the yum package manager.
Step 1: Update the system and yum
Before installing Golang, we need to ensure that the system and yum package manager are up to date. Use the following command to update the system and yum:
# yum update
Step 2: Install Golang
The easiest way to install Golang is to use the yum package manager. Golang can be installed on a Linux system with the following command:
# yum install golang
This command will automatically install Golang and all its dependencies.
Step 3: Configure environment variables
After installing Golang, we need to set environment variables. Environment variables are variables used by the operating system to save paths and other commonly used variables. We need to add the path to the Golang binary to the PATH environment variable.
To configure environment variables, edit the /etc/profile file:
# vi /etc/profile
After opening the file, add the following lines at the end of the file:
export PATH=$PATH:/usr/local/go/bin
After saving and closing the file, Apply the new environment variable configuration to the system:
# source /etc/profile
Step 4: Verify installation
To verify whether Golang is installed correctly, run the following command:
# go version
If Golang It has been installed successfully and you will see the version information of Golang.
Conclusion
Using the yum package manager to install Golang can help us quickly configure Golang on Linux systems. After installation, we need to configure environment variables to allow the system to access Golang binaries. With the above steps, we have successfully installed and configured Golang and can start using it to write efficient and readable code.
